Runbook — Gala Night Trophies (Marwick Hall)

The engraved trophies for the Bravura Awards come back from Stonelark Engraving on Thursday afternoon. Check each plaque against the winners list taped inside the crate lid — last year two got swapped and it was a whole thing. Pack them upright in the foam sleeves, not stacked. The courier run to Marwick Hall leaves at 16:00 sharp. The hand-over instruction for the courier is below.

courier memo of yajof-yawep: the ulaix silath courier leaves the casax ledger at gate 3093 under passcode 598820

Finance Review Summary — Corvane Product Line Pricing

Prepared for sales leads.

Our review of the Corvane line shows current list prices sit roughly 8% below comparable offerings, while gross margin has slipped to 31% due to component cost inflation. We recommend a staged increase: 4% at the next catalog refresh, with a further 3% contingent on renewal rates holding. Discount authority should be tightened to 10% without director approval. Volume customers will receive advance notice. The rationale tied to our broader plans is noted below.

board note of tahog-yagef: Headcount on the Ralael team goes from 9 to 80 by the end of April. Gross margin on Ralael came in at 15 percent against a plan of 5 percent.

### Step 4: Swap the renderer

Replace the legacy Inkpress renderer with the new Quillstone pipeline by updating the render-service manifest. Quillstone sanitizes HTML at parse time, so remove the old post-render scrubber or you'll double-escape entities. Keep the legacy renderer available behind a fallback flag for one release cycle. Deploy the pipeline with the configuration values listed below.

config for tagaf-bawif:
[norok]
host = norok.ordinworks.local
user = norok_svc
database = norok_prod